The memorial of the ‘Lion of Kerala’ - Veera Pazhassi Raja - who
organized the guerilla warfare against the British East India
Company, is situated at Mananthavady. He was the king of the
Kottayam royal family of Malabar in Kerala, India during the
last decades of the 18th century.
He achieved the title Veera (brave) when he fought a guerilla war
against British occupation with the able help of his loyal Kurichiyar tribe.
